- Warum funktioniert meine htaccess-Weiterleitung nicht??
- Warum funktioniert meine 301-Weiterleitung nicht??
- Wie stelle ich sicher .htaccess funktioniert?
- Hat .htaccess überschreibt httpd conf?
- Warum funktioniert meine Weiterleitung nicht WordPress?
- Wie aktiviere ich .htaccess-Datei?
- Wie werde ich die 301-Weiterleitung los??
- Wie behebe ich 301 verschoben dauerhaft?
- Wie beende ich Weiterleitungen?
- Woher weiß ich, ob das URL-Rewrite funktioniert??
- Woher weiß ich, ob Allowoverride aktiviert ist??
- Wo ist Apache? .htaccess-Datei?
Warum funktioniert meine htaccess-Weiterleitung nicht??
htaccess-Dateien. Um dies zu überprüfen, müssen Sie die Apache-Konfigurationsdatei öffnen (normalerweise entweder httpd. conf oder Apache. conf ) und überprüfen Sie, ob die AllowOverride-Direktive auf AllowOverride All gesetzt ist .
Warum funktioniert meine 301-Weiterleitung nicht??
Versuchen Sie zuerst, die Weiterleitungen zu entfernen und dann erneut hinzuzufügen. Stellen Sie sicher, dass Sie Ihren Browser-Cache leeren, wenn Sie zum Test zurückkehren. Wenn das Problem erneut auftritt, überprüfen Sie Ihre . htaccess-Datei, um zu sehen, ob etwas vorhanden ist, das Ihre aktuellen Weiterleitungen stört.
Wie stelle ich sicher .htaccess funktioniert?
Das heißt, hier sind ein paar Hinweise, die Ihnen helfen könnten, das Problem zu beheben:
- Aktivieren .htaccess in Ihrem httpd.conf oder Apache.conf ¶ ...
- Mod_rewrite in Apache aktivieren¶ ...
- Untersuchen Sie die Protokolldateien von Apache¶ ...
- Aktivieren von Rewritebase¶ ...
- Verschieben Sie Ihre Website auf die 'oberste Ebene'¶ ...
- Kontaktieren Sie Ihren Webhost¶ ...
- Verwenden Sie einen vorkonfigurierten Build von Apache¶ ...
- Verwenden Sie stattdessen Nginx¶
Hat .htaccess überschreibt httpd conf?
conf oder auf Ihrem virtuellen Host, solange es auf / oder auf Ihren Domänenpfad zeigt. In Apache funktioniert das? . htaccess-Datei überschreibt das httpd. ... htaccess-Datei überschreibt tatsächlich die mod_rewrite-Direktiven in Ihrem <Verzeichnis> Container.
Warum funktioniert meine Weiterleitung nicht WordPress?
Die häufigste Ursache für die WordPress-Weiterleitungsschleifen oder das Problem "Zu viele Weiterleitungen" ist ein Plugin-Konflikt. Ein Plugin, das versucht, eine Weiterleitung so einzurichten, dass sie mit den Standard-WordPress-Weiterleitungen in Konflikt steht, würde diesen Fehler verursachen. Um dies zu beheben, müssen Sie alle WordPress-Plugins auf Ihrer Website deaktivieren.
Wie aktiviere ich .htaccess-Datei?
Aktivieren . htaccess
- Verwenden Sie einen Texteditor, um Ihre Konfigurationsdatei zu öffnen: sudo nano /etc/apache2/sites-available/example.com.conf.
- Fügen Sie nach dem VirtualHost-Block () hinzu: Datei: /etc/apache2/sites-available/example.com.conf. 1 2 3 4 5 6 7. .... </ ...
- Speichern Sie die Datei und starten Sie dann Apache neu: sudo service apache2 restart.
Wie werde ich die 301-Weiterleitung los??
Entfernen Sie 301-Weiterleitungen aus Ihrer Sitemap
- Gehen Sie zu IhrerDomain.com/sitemap.xml (bedenken Sie, dass Ihre Sitemap-URL anders sein kann, da es Ausnahmen gibt).
- Verwenden Sie einen URL-Extraktor, um eine Liste Ihrer URLs herunterzuladen.
- Fügen Sie die Liste in dieses kostenlose Tool ein.
- Filtern Sie die Liste mit einem 301-Statuscode.
Wie behebe ich 301 verschoben dauerhaft?
Wie behebt man eine 301-Fehlermeldung?
- Überprüfen Sie Ihre Htaccess-Dateien auf Fehler bei der URL-Verknüpfung. ...
- Verwenden Sie ein Drittanbieter-Tool, um nach 301-Weiterleitungen zu suchen. ...
- Sichern Sie Ihre Website. ...
- Überprüfen Sie Ihre Serverprotokolle. ...
- Überprüfen Sie Ihre Sitemap. ...
- Überprüfen Sie alle benutzerdefinierten Codedateien. ...
- Ändern Sie alle HTTP-Antwortcodes auf 200, wenn Sie keine Umleitung wünschen.
Wie beende ich Weiterleitungen?
Tipps zum Minimieren von Weiterleitungen
- Verlinke niemals auf eine Seite, von der du weißt, dass sie eine Weiterleitung enthält. ...
- Plugins können zu unnötigen Weiterleitungen führen, also lösche alle Plugins, die du nicht wirklich brauchst.
- Überprüfen Sie Ihre Website regelmäßig auf alte Weiterleitungen, die zu Seiten führen, die Sie vor langer Zeit gelöscht haben.
Woher weiß ich, ob das URL-Rewrite funktioniert??
Überprüfen, ob das URL-Rewrite-Modul installiert ist
Um zu sehen, ob das URL-Rewrite-Modul installiert ist, öffnen Sie den IIS-Manager und suchen Sie in der IIS-Gruppe - wenn das Modul installiert ist, wird ein Symbol mit dem Namen URL-Rewrite angezeigt. Der Screenshot unten zeigt ein Beispiel für einen Server, wenn das Modul installiert ist.
Woher weiß ich, ob Allowoverride aktiviert ist??
Wenn Sie HTTP-Zugriff auf den Ordner haben, auf den Sie dies überprüfen möchten, können Sie etwas in das . htaccess-Datei, die eine bestimmte Art von Ausgabe auslöst. Stellen Sie dann eine Anfrage von PHP und überprüfen Sie die Antwortheader, z.G. CURLOPT_HEADER von curl verwenden . Wenn sie den Header htaccess_works enthalten, funktioniert es.
Wo ist Apache? .htaccess-Datei?
htaccess-Datei ist eine Konfigurationsdatei für den Apache-Webserver (was die meisten WordPress-Hosts verwenden). Mit anderen Worten, es enthält Regeln, die dem Server Ihrer Website verschiedene Anweisungen geben. Fast jede WordPress-Site hat ein has . htaccess-Datei, die sich im 'root'- oder zentralen Verzeichnis befindet.